Touch PCs are a recurring topic in Windows discussions, particularly around user interface changes and hardware requirements. In Windows 11, features like Copilot+ are gated behind specific hardware, including touch-enabled devices. Earlier Windows versions, such as Windows 8, sparked debate about touch-centric interfaces versus traditional desktop navigation, with users adapting to new input methods. These discussions highlight how touch PCs influence Windows development and user experience, from beta builds to long-term usability considerations.
